Biochar is charcoal made when biomass is heated to high temperatures in the absence of oxygen. The intricate cellular structure of bagasse creates biochar that offers unique features and benefits. Used as soil amendment, our agricultural biochar improves water retention, helps retain fertilizer, and steadies plant growth, making fields more productive. It also captures carbon in solid form, which means carbon is permanently sequestered, making it a key environmental solution for carbon capture.
